Are you an experienced Paraplanner looking to join a well-established and highly respected wealth management practice where you can make an immediate impact?
T Nixon Associates is seeking an experienced Paraplanner to support a substantial and long-standing wealth management client bank. Working closely with the advising practice principal and a small, supportive office team, this role is ideal for someone who enjoys technical work, thrives in a busy environment and takes pride in delivering exceptional client outcomes.
This is not a training position. We're looking for someone who can hit the ground running, bring strong technical knowledge and provide high-quality paraplanning support from day one.
Benefits of the role
A starting salary of £40,000 depending on experience
35 hour working week
Private health insurance
31 days annual leave inclusive of bank holidays and additional Christmas office closure
Hybrid working considered
Established and loyal client bank
Small, supportive and professional team
Opportunity to play a key role in the future growth of the business
Responsibilities of the role
• Prepare suitability reports and recommendation documentation
• Conduct technical research across pensions and investment products
• Support ongoing client review and servicing activity
• Liaise with providers to obtain information and progress cases
• Manage outstanding tasks and follow-ups efficiently
• Prepare service review documentation and client correspondence
• Assist with specialist investment cases, including VCT business
• Ensure all work is completed accurately and in line with regulatory requirements
• Provide a positive and professional experience for clients throughout the advice process
What will you need to succeed?
• Level 4 Diploma qualified or equivalent
• Minimum 2 years' paraplanning experience within a financial planning or wealth management firm
• Strong technical knowledge of pensions, investments and wealth management advice
• Experience with VCTs and specialist investment planning is desirable but not essential
• Experience researching and writing suitability reports independently
